The Shocking Truth Behind Charmaine's Twins in Virgin River – You Won't(04) Tommie Harris 05 Mar 2026 Save Image Image gallery: You Won't Believe What Epstein Was Streaming: The Shocking Truth Behind His Hollywood Connections!